Pin Description

PIN

MAX15029

MAX15030

NAME

FUNCTION

1, 2, 3

1, 2

IN

Regulator Input. 1.425V to 3.6V voltage range. Bypass to GND with at least 1µF
of ceramic capacitance. IN is high impedance when the LDO is shut down.

3

BIAS

Internal Circuitry Supply Input. BIAS supplies the power for the internal circuitry.
3V to 5.5V voltage range.

4

4

I.C.

Internally Connected. Connect I.C. directly to GND.

5

5

EN

LDO Enable. Drive EN high to enable the LDO or connect to IN (BIAS for
MAX15030) for always-on operation. Drive EN low to disable the LDO and place
the IC in low-power shutdown mode.

6

6

SS

Soft-Start Input. For typical operation, connect a 0.1µF capacitor from SS to
GND. The soft-start timing is dependent on the value of this capacitor. See the
Soft-Start section.

7

7

FB

Feedback Input. Connect FB to the center of a resistor-divider connected
between OUT and GND to set the output voltage. See the Programming the
Output Voltage
section.

8

8

GND

Ground

9, 10

9, 10

OUT

Regulator Output. Bypass OUT to GND with at least 2.2µF of ceramic
capacitance for 500mA load operation.

EP

Exposed Pad. Connect EP to GND and a large copper ground plane to facilitate
package power dissipation.
